Effectiveness of Butanol and Deposit Control Additive in Fuel to Reduce Deposits of Gasoline Direct Injection Engine Injectors

Modern internal combustion engines are designed to meet new emission standards and reduce fuel consumption. The wide application of direct injection is associated with the problem injector contamination. متن کاملFuel Rail Pressure Rise during Cold Start of a Gasoline Direct Injection Engine
Gasoline direct injection provides reduced engine emissions, increased power, and increased fuel economy as compared to port fuel injection (PFI). Reduced emissions are largely due to starting the engine using high fuel pressure (up to 150 bar) and injecting into the compression stroke.
